Lead Data Engineer (Data Science Team)
The Role
We are looking for a skilled and experienced Lead Data Engineer to join our Data Science team. The team ingests large amounts of complex sensor data (billions of data points a day), combines it with data from other teams, and produces advanced modelling products that help people park their car or charge their electric vehicle. For example, we predict the availability of parking in cities across the world and provide drivers with routes that reduce the time they will spend searching for a space near their destination. These machine learning models are high-quality production services and are updated regularly using fresh data.
You will lead the design, development, and enhancement of pipelines to ingest and process streaming data for use in our machine learning models. You will be an important member of our team, lead engineering initiatives and work with smart colleagues in a supportive environment.
Responsibilities
You will develop pipelines for scalable big data processing with Spark, and real-time data streaming with Kafka. These pipelines will need to be written using efficient, testable, and reusable Python code using (for example) Numpy, Pandas and Pyspark. We manage our numerous pipelines using Airflow to meet our data serving and modelling requirements. Our services are reliable, robust, and follow industry best practice in data validation, transformation, and logging. We are hands-on with our infrastructure and cloud deployments.
We are also looking for this position to lead initiatives enhancing our processes and infrastructure. The areas for these improvements could be our CI/CD pipelines, our data monitoring capabilities, or our feature stores. We are always looking for new senior engineers to use their experience to promote best practices amongst our data scientists and junior engineers. Although the work is quite autonomous, we value working in a team and like to collaborate and support each other in any way we can.
